I need some help. How can I trigger an automation if the variable of a sensor changes. This means that every time the value of the sensor changes, it should trigger.
I assume by “variable” you mean “state”.
So to trigger on every state (or attribute) change use this in the trigger section:
trigger:
platform: state
entity_id: sensor.your_sensor
If you leave out the “to:” or “from:” it will trigger on every state change.

If your sensor is numeric (like a thermometer for instance), you can also use
trigger:
platform: numeric_state
This would allow using below:
and/or above:
, in addition. As with platform: state
, if you leave these out, it will trigger on any state change.
